Addressing Common Concerns
I’ve had travelers ask me, 'Is my U.S. license enough to drive in Germany?' Absolutely! Just make sure you’ve got your license and the car rental paperwork handy. And if you're wondering, 'What if I get a flat tire on the Autobahn?' Don’t panic—Tesla provides roadside assistance that’s just a call away.
Charging can be a concern, but I can assure you—the Tesla network is incredibly user-friendly. Back when I first rented a Tesla, I made the rookie mistake of not checking the charging stations ahead of time. But I learned to plan charging stops at places like Heidelberg, where the charging station is super conveniently located off the B37.
